invidiously
副词
英 [ɪn'vɪdiəslɪ] 美 [ɪn'vɪdiəslɪ]
基本释义
adv.惹人怨恨地,不公平地
词根词缀
前缀
in
在...上,对着
+
词根
vid
看
+
后缀
ious
具有...性质的
+
后缀
ly
...地
in + vid + ious + ly = invidiously

查看英文原文词典详情例句
1、The company is accused of invidiously underpaying its female employees compared to its male workers.
这家公司被指责对比起男职员来,对女职员进行明显的低薪付出。
2、Her comments were invidiously designed to undermine his reputation.
她的评论明显是出于有意破坏他的声誉。
